Sarah Rafferty
Sarah discovered her love for acting during her time at the Prep school. So that she wouldn't be delayed for practice in the field the drama teacher told her that she should not practice and instead to joining the cast of Richard III. This was when Sarah's interest in acting was born. Sarah took her passion for acting and decided to major in English and theatre at Hamilton College. Her experience was extensive. studied in Europe at Oxford as well as London during her junior period and was awarded the title of magnacum praise. Following Hamilton, she went to Yale Drama School. Sarah's parents urged her to pursue a career in the arts. Their father was a successful painter, and her mother chaired the English Department of the Convent of the Sacred Heart, Greenwich CT. Her talent as well as her training resulted in a successful career.
